Jewelry CNC Machine: Design , Shaping, and Making
The advent of advanced jewelry CNC equipment has transformed the method of jewelry production. These remarkable tools allow jewelry makers to meticulously realize their concepts into tangible, beautiful pieces. The procedure typically begins with a digital rendering , often created using CAD software . This file is then sent to the CNC machine , which utilizes computer-controlled instruments to eliminate material—usually wax — from a block . Specialized cutting tools rotate at rapid speeds, carefully shaping the complex patterns and forms of the intended jewelry piece. Following the machining phase, the resulting wax or resin prototype is often used to create a casting for later jewelry creation .

Crafting Beautiful Jewelry: Automated Milling Processes
To obtain remarkable results in jewelry design, mastering automated milling techniques is absolutely important. This powerful technology enables the accurate creation of complex pieces that would be nearly impossible to achieve with conventional approaches. Learning CNC milling skills involves understanding programs such as digital design and CAM , in conjunction with a strong grasp of substance characteristics and milling bits . Explore some key areas:
- Accurate cutting path design
- Proper mounting setups
- Refining cutting parameters for various alloys
- Knowing computer controlled machine operation and protective measures
Ultimately , perseverance and experience are crucial to developing into proficient automated milling jewelry maker .
